First Projects Advance Under San Francisco’s New Zoning Plan, But Costs Hold Pipeline To A Trickle

San Francisco’s first housing project proposals under the city’s new Family Zoning Plan are beginning to advance, but six months after the policy opened large swaths of the west side to taller, denser construction, multifamily development remains largely stalled as high financing and construction costs continue to sideline most projects.
